Using untargeted lc-ms metabolomics to identify the association of biomarkers in cattle feces with marbling standard longissimus lumborum

HIGHLIGHTS

  • who: Dong Chen and colleagues from the College Animal Science and Technology, Hunan Agricultural University, Changsha, China have published the article: Using Untargeted LC-MS Metabolomics to Identify the Association of Biomarkers in Cattle Feces with Marbling Standard Longissimus Lumborum, in the Journal: (JOURNAL)
  • what: The authors used the technology of LC-MS and the analysis method of PCA, OPLS-DA, WGCNA, and ROC to compare and analyze fecal metabolites in HGB and LGB groups. This study focused on finding biomarkers according to the differential fecal metabolites of high or low-grade marbling meat cattle . . .
